Camp Paper Bag Journal

When I did camp crafts a couple of years ago I saved this idea as an option, but I didn't end up having it as a camp craft.  So I decided to make some Paper Bag Journals for this year's 4th years girls - I printed all the images as a 4x6 at a print shop for .13 cents each. I did have to play around to get the image exactly 4x4.75 size.  The journal pages I printed off at home so they could write on the paper.  I have the theme on the front - tied with an elastic band to hold the loose pages in:
Then I added the scriptures for the 4th years as well as some messages for Outlast from the Strength of Youth and journal pages:

 Here's one of the journal pages, the ribbon makes it easier to pull out:
Now the girls don't have to take their journal, camp manual or scriptures on the hike - they'll have everything they need for 2 days in their journal =)

I am still working on a few hymns that I'll be placing in this journal too.  Then the girls will have the words and no excuses not to participate ;)

I will give the girls a pen with their journals . . . with the theme rolled up on the inside showing through the clear part of the pen.
